Transaction fdbbaf34137c8dcf31dd877313875660913c92f453b89ae7b15bf2031c38be5e
1 Input
1 Output
-
fdbbaf34137c8dcf31dd877313875660913c92f453b89ae7b15bf2031c38be5e:0
- value
- 76980
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b5c5247686053e14c71e8287e1d04d3efc2138c
- address
- bc1q8dw9y3mgvpf7znr3aq58u8gy60huyyuvuqxdd2